SEAT TOPS ETCC STATISTICS FOR RACE WINS
25 Jul 2011Michel Nykjær, who experienced a nightmare weekend, with his Chevrolet Cruze plagued by engine problems, remains the most winning driver with six successes, while James Thompson tops the pole position statistics with three.
Speaking about car Manufacturers, Honda claimed a third European Cup in the S2000 class, leaving behind SEAT and BMW with two and one titles respectively.
However, SEAT is the most winning brand as Oriola’s victory in Salzburgring’s Race 2 stretched the Spanish manufacturer’s tally to 11 victories achieved by six different drivers (Jason Plato, Nykjær, Ryan Sharp, Nogués, Norbert Michelisz and Oriola) at the wheel of three different models (Toledo, León and León TDi).
